Output 1759961e1a2e0381cde970f568645879a26ee21db870d453b3c4db1292aad66e:1

value
52608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571ab42d362f03ba450845acd0f7ca04dde35ec0 OP_EQUAL
address
39daheTNEUHSo9HyeV5j4tguFwRNbsYUM3
transaction
1759961e1a2e0381cde970f568645879a26ee21db870d453b3c4db1292aad66e
spent
true